I have a Sony 626 6 disk CD player / stereo. I have cleaned the disk plaer multiple times, but it continues to skip. It is about 5 years old, is out of warrenty but otherwise works great! Any suggestions or solutions would be greatly appreciated! Thank you!

I have a 2006 Mazda 3 and the cd keeps skipping to the point that Im not able to listen to my cds

Sounds like your cd player is dirty or the disk you are trying to play is scratched and not useable?

You can purchase a cd disk cleaner at any department store or office supply. All you do is play the disk and follow the instructions. Some come with a mix of alcohol & water and have small brushed on the disk itself to place the liquid and this helps clean out your equipment. Others clean without liquid.

Check the disk itself for scratches and try wiping it off with a lint free towel. After cleaning your cd player, try playing it again and if it still skips - replace the cd. If a brand new disck skips in your disk player after cleaning it then your lazer might need repair and I would recommend taking it in to a local stereo installation and/or repair shop.

Cd's always skip

You have done well for 10 years laser changes are in order

When a cd skips it is due to laser diode becoming weak over time not producing an original beam causing focus prolbems ,hence skipping discs

In-Dash car cd player

It sounds as if you've covered about as much as you can do without pulling it out and taking to the repair shop. Something you should definitely do if all this skipping is taking place whilst the car is stationary. A lot of earlier car CD players wouldn't accept the burn it yourself type disks and perhaps the factory CD was damaged. Try a few more factory CDs before you do anything else. Just because a disk plays on the Computer or cd Player in the house doesn't mean it will behave itself in the car. If you've has the unit for a while you could have the smear of grease they put on the worm drive gummed up with dust and this is stopping the disk carriage from moving freely. Or perhaps the heads are out of alignment due to constant vibration from rough roads. Either of these problems would mean a removal and either a clean or the repair shop. BMW
